Known for its beer, sausages, Oktoberfest and lederhosen, Bavaria is Germany’s largest federal state and one of its most popular tourist destinations. It's also one of the most independent-minded regions. Home to cities like Munich (the capital) and Nuremberg, Bavaria is also cherished for its hilly countryside, where such gorgeous sites as Hohenschwangau Castle, Neuschwanstein Castle (the model for Sleeping Beauty’s Castle at Disneyland) and Linderhof and HerrenChiemsee Palaces can be found.

The six treehouses in our hotel offer for your treehouseholiday a pleasant comfort - an in a regular hotel, just beautiful. They have own bathroom, electricity, heating and even WLAN. You can also use the treehouse-hotel Seemühle for parties and your friends and relatives can stay overnight. Enjoy an unforgettable holiday in the treehouse-hotel Seemühle. We stayed at the "Witch house". A beautiful looking traditional style German cottage from if I remember correctly the 13th century, indeed in the style of the witch house of Hans and Griddle. The house is spacious, with a little garden and a porche next to a stream with a water mill. The kids were having fun building dams or were finding secret ways around the house. There are 3 beds on the second floor and 2 matrassen on the attic and if needed there is a sofa in the living room that can be made into a bed. There is a BBQ/fire place in the garden so we grilled steak and spareribs a few evenings and sat next to the fire till very late which was lovely. The kitchen is fully equiped to make dinner. We made a few trips to Rothenburg ob der Tauber (must do), Wurzburg (very nice), Bamberg and an out door pool. Not very close but very much doable especially as the surroundings of the drive there are very nice. We'd love to stay in such a beautiful house in the nature from where we could make this day trips. The price of the house for what you get is very good. I highly recommend!
